  1. maladjustment

    • IPA[ˌmaləˈdʒʌs(t)m(ə)nt]

    英式

    • n.
      failure to cope with the demands of a normal social environment;faulty adjustment, especially regarding finances
    • noun: maladjustment, plural noun: maladjustments

    • 釋義

    名詞

    • 1. failure to cope with the demands of a normal social environment children of parents with chronic illness are at risk of psychological maladjustment
    • faulty adjustment, especially regarding finances economic maladjustment left the currency hopelessly vulnerable basic maladjustments in the cost structure
